When reflow soldering the chip ferrite beads, the printing
must be conducted in accordance with the following
cream solder printing conditions.
If too much solder is applied, the chip will be prone to
damage by mechanical and thermal stress from the PCB
and may crack.
Standard land dimensions should be used for resist and
copper foil patterns.
PCB should be designed so that products are not
subjected to the mechanical stress caused by warping
the board.

When flow soldering the chip ferrite beads, apply the
adhesive in accordance with the following conditions.
If too much adhesive is applied, then it may overflow into
the land or termination areas and yield poor solderability.
In contrast, if insufficient adhesive is applied, or if the
adhesive is not sufficiently hardened, then the chip may
become detached during flow soldering process.
Products should be located in the sideways direction
(Length: a<b) to the mechanical stress.
